Nestled in the picturesque expanse of El Paso County, Fabens, Texas offers potential home buyers a unique blend of rural charm and suburban convenience, making it an appealing choice for those looking to escape the hustle and bustle of city life. This tight-knit community prides itself on its peaceful streets and friendly ambiance, where neighbors are known to look out for one another, creating a strong sense of belonging and security. Fabens is particularly attractive for those who appreciate the outdoors; it is not far from the stunning Franklin Mountains State Park and Hueco Tanks State Park & Historic Site, both offering abundant recreational opportunities including hiking, biking, and rock climbing. The town itself hosts several local amenities, including family-run restaurants, essential services, and schools that are part of the well-respected Fabens Independent School District. Additionally, its proximity to El Paso, just a 30-minute drive away, provides all the benefits of a major city, including shopping centers, entertainment options, and specialized medical services. The local economy is bolstered by agricultural and industrial opportunities, which also offer employment prospects to residents. Furthermore, Fabens enjoys a lower cost of living compared to many parts of Texas, making it an economical choice as well. With its serene desert landscapes and vibrant community life, Fabens represents an ideal locale for both families looking for a nurturing environment to raise children and individuals seeking a peaceful retreat with convenient connections to urban amenities.
